One of my favorite artists in the industry is Mark Bagley and I didn’t realize until today that all of his comic work has been for Marvel. Could have sworn that I’ve seen him do something for DC…

Newsarama announced today that next year Bagley will move to DC Comics for an “undisclosed high-profile project”.
Thinking about this announcement, I really have no idea what Bagley should work on there. Personally, I’d like to see him do another team book. Yeah, I know that he’ll be doing some issues of The Mighty Avengers, but I want to see him on a regular team book, like what he did on Thunderbolts years ago. Loved Busiek and Bagley’s Thunderbolts. Loved it.
To me, Bagley is a Marvel guy, through and through. I don’t see him being a fit for DC, but I’m prepared to be surprised.

So I saw the announcement on Newsarama that Ellis’ Black Summer is going to get an Alpha issue that reprints issue #0 and #1 and it ships this month.

Awesome.
Love the series so far and it’s easily the best series that Avatar has ever published. I must say that I’m also impressed with how Avatar as been able to publish some really great books recently and I admire their business model. They’ve really expanded and they’re definitely getting my money on a monthly basis now.
What do you think of Black Summer so far?
I’ve been waiting for Ellis to let completely loose on a superhero comic for a long time. The Authority was just a taste of what kind of superhero comics he should be writing.
